Understand Your Income and Expenses
Begin by charting down exactly how much money you are bringing in monthly, including all sources of income such as salaries, bonuses, and any passive income streams. Use this as a baseline to track your expenses. Ensure you categorize your expenses, such as rent, utilities, groceries, and entertainment. This will provide a clear picture of where your money is going and highlight areas for adjustment.
Create a Personalized Budget Plan
Once you have a clear understanding of your income and expenses, create a budget that aligns with your financial goals. Allocate specific amounts for necessary spendings like bills and savings, and ensure you allocate funds towards debt repayment if applicable. Useful tools like Money Helper can assist in setting up a budget plan that works for you.
Utilize Budgeting Apps
Embracing technology can significantly simplify budgeting. Apps such as You Need A Budget (YNAB) or Money Dashboard offer robust tools to monitor your spending patterns, track expenses, and adjust your budget in real-time. These apps can also help you forecast future expenses, which is essential for long-term financial planning.
Plan for Unexpected Expenses
Unexpected expenses can derail even the most well-thought-out budget. It is crucial to establish an emergency fund that covers at least three to six months of living expenses. Start small if necessary, and gradually build this buffer. This fund will protect you against unexpected financial emergencies without the need to undermine your budget or savings goals.
Regularly Review and Adjust Your Budget
Your financial situation can evolve due to changes in income, lifestyle, or economic factors. It’s important to review your budget monthly and make adjustments as needed. This not only ensures your spending aligns with current goals but also helps you stay on top of any changes that might affect your financial health.
Focus on Reducing High-Interest Debt
Debt, especially high-interest consumer debt like credit cards, can consume a significant portion of your budget. Prioritize paying off these debts by allocating more than the minimum payment each month. Tools like the StepChange Debt Charity can provide guidance on managing and reducing debt burdens effectively.
Seek Professional Advice When Needed
If you find it challenging to manage your finances or set up a budget, don’t hesitate to seek professional advice. Financial advisors can offer personalised guidance based on your financial situation and goals. The Financial Services Register can help you verify the credentials of financial advisors in the UK.
